System Invaders | RagingBlasters | |
|---|---|---|
| Released | 2020 | 2021 |
| Genres | Action, Indie, Casual | Action, Indie, Casual |
| Platforms | Windows, macOS | Windows |
| Steam Deck | Unrated | Deck Verified |
| Price | Free to play | 14.99 USD |
| Steam reviews | 97.1% positive (34 reviews) | 98.6% positive (74 reviews) |
| Multiplayer | Multi-player, Shared/Split Screen Co-op, Co-op | Multi-player, Shared/Split Screen Co-op, Co-op |
| Developers | Prisma Games L.L.C. | TERARIN GAMES |
